Output 4ffb76883b28552c9f7f996421f33cce4371aa0bc632571e31fa39403e5e1d52:1

value
121466
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2de239aa3203609bdc51621980aa411e839a9057 OP_EQUAL
address
35sdLaj3GUVCwjPC1crZntKct57cGwbji1
transaction
4ffb76883b28552c9f7f996421f33cce4371aa0bc632571e31fa39403e5e1d52
confirmations
252576
spent
true